Understanding The Importance Of Cohabitation Lawyers In London

Cohabitation is a common practice in today’s society, where unmarried couples decide to live together While this may seem like a romantic arrangement, it can actually lead to legal complications if the relationship ends This is where cohabitation lawyers in London come into play These legal experts specialize in handling matters related to unmarried couples living together and can provide valuable guidance and support during difficult times.

Many people believe that cohabitation laws are the same as marriage laws, but this is not the case In fact, cohabiting couples do not have the same legal rights and protections as married couples This is why it is crucial for individuals in cohabiting relationships to seek the advice of a cohabitation lawyer in London to protect their interests in case of a breakup.

One of the main reasons why cohabitation lawyers are necessary in London is to help couples establish their legal rights and obligations In a cohabiting relationship, assets and finances may be shared, but without a legally binding agreement, it can be difficult to determine who owns what in the event of a separation A cohabitation lawyer can help couples draft a cohabitation agreement that outlines how assets will be divided if the relationship ends.

Moreover, cohabitation lawyers can also assist couples in dealing with property disputes In cases where couples jointly own a property but are not married, it can be challenging to determine what will happen to the property if the relationship ends A cohabitation lawyer can help couples navigate through these complex legal matters and ensure that their interests are protected.

Without a will or legal documentation in place, the surviving partner may not be entitled to inherit anything from their deceased partner A cohabitation lawyer can help couples create a will or legal documents that specify how assets should be distributed in case of death.

Furthermore, cohabitation lawyers can also provide advice on child custody and support matters In cases where unmarried couples have children together, it is essential to establish legal arrangements regarding custody and financial support A cohabitation lawyer can help couples navigate through these emotional and complex issues and ensure that the best interests of the children are prioritized.

In addition to handling legal disputes and matters, cohabitation lawyers in London can also provide mediation services to help couples resolve conflicts amicably Mediation can be a more cost-effective and less stressful alternative to going to court, and a skilled cohabitation lawyer can facilitate productive discussions and negotiations between the parties involved.
